当先锋百科网

首页 1 2 3 4 5 6 7

MySQL是一种流行的关系型数据库管理系统,被广泛应用于大多数Web应用程序中。mysql 性能 吞吐是Web应用程序中的一个关键指标,它反映了许多用户可以同时使用应用程序处理的数据传输速度。

以下是一些可以通过调整MySQL配置和查询优化来提高应用程序性能和吞吐量的方法:

1. 缓存查询结果以提高性能
MySQL查询引擎具有查询缓存,可以显着减少Web应用程序数据库服务器的负载。当一个查询被缓存的结果被使用时,MySQL不需要再次执行它,这会导致更少的查询请求和更高的吞吐量。
2. 避免在查询中使用SELECT *
避免使用SELECT *的原因是,它将强制MySQL检索表中的所有列,即使应用程序只需要少数列。这会影响性能,并使查询花费更多的时间进行处理。
3. 关闭不必要的索引
非常大的索引可以拖慢MySQL的性能,并占用磁盘空间。关闭不需要使用的索引将使查询更快,并减少磁盘空间的占用。
4. 合并表
在查询具有多张表的情况下,如果这些表之间存在关联关系,可以将它们合并成单个表。这样一来,查询执行将更快,并且可以降低查询的生成时间。
5. 优化查询
优化查询是提高MySQL性能最有效的方法之一。可以使用EXPLAIN命令查看查询如何工作,并根据结果进行调整,以达到更高的性能和吞吐量。

提高mysql 性能 吞吐是优化Web应用程序性能的一个重要步骤。通过合并表、关闭不必要的索引、缓存查询结果和优化查询等方法,可以显著提高MySQL性能和吞吐量,从而提高Web应用程序的响应速度。